Introduction

Using Java-Websocket is very similar to using javascript websockets: You simply take the client or the server class and override its abstract methods by putting your application logic in place.

These methods are

  • onOpen
  • onMessage
  • onClose
  • onError
  • onStart (just for the server)

Server Example

importjava.net.InetSocketAddress;
importjava.nio.ByteBuffer;
importorg.java_websocket.WebSocket;
importorg.java_websocket.handshake.ClientHandshake;
importorg.java_websocket.server.WebSocketServer;
publicclassSimpleServerextendsWebSocketServer {
publicSimpleServer(InetSocketAddressaddress) {
super(address);
}
@OverridepublicvoidonOpen(WebSocketconn, ClientHandshakehandshake) {
conn.send("Welcome to the server!"); //This method sends a message to the new clientbroadcast( "new connection: " + handshake.getResourceDescriptor() ); //This method sends a message to all clients connectedSystem.out.println("new connection to " + conn.getRemoteSocketAddress());
}
@OverridepublicvoidonClose(WebSocketconn, intcode, Stringreason, booleanremote) {
System.out.println("closed " + conn.getRemoteSocketAddress() + " with exit code " + code + " additional info: " + reason);
}
@OverridepublicvoidonMessage(WebSocketconn, Stringmessage) {
System.out.println("received message from "	+ conn.getRemoteSocketAddress() + ": " + message);
}
@OverridepublicvoidonMessage( WebSocketconn, ByteBuffermessage ) {
System.out.println("received ByteBuffer from "	+ conn.getRemoteSocketAddress());
}
@OverridepublicvoidonError(WebSocketconn, Exceptionex) {
System.err.println("an error occurred on connection " + conn.getRemoteSocketAddress() + ":" + ex);
}
@OverridepublicvoidonStart() {
System.out.println("server started successfully");
}
publicstaticvoidmain(String[] args) {
Stringhost = "localhost";
intport = 8887;
WebSocketServerserver = newSimpleServer(newInetSocketAddress(host, port));
server.run();
}
}

Client Example

importjava.net.URI;
importjava.net.URISyntaxException;
importjava.nio.ByteBuffer;
importorg.java_websocket.client.WebSocketClient;
importorg.java_websocket.drafts.Draft;
importorg.java_websocket.drafts.Draft_6455;
importorg.java_websocket.handshake.ServerHandshake;
publicclassEmptyClientextendsWebSocketClient {
publicEmptyClient(URIserverUri, Draftdraft) {
super(serverUri, draft);
}
publicEmptyClient(URIserverURI) {
super(serverURI);
}
@OverridepublicvoidonOpen(ServerHandshakehandshakedata) {
send("Hello, it is me. Mario :)");
System.out.println("new connection opened");
}
@OverridepublicvoidonClose(intcode, Stringreason, booleanremote) {
System.out.println("closed with exit code " + code + " additional info: " + reason);
}
@OverridepublicvoidonMessage(Stringmessage) {
System.out.println("received message: " + message);
}
@OverridepublicvoidonMessage(ByteBuffermessage) {
System.out.println("received ByteBuffer");
}
@OverridepublicvoidonError(Exceptionex) {
System.err.println("an error occurred:" + ex);
}
publicstaticvoidmain(String[] args) throwsURISyntaxException { WebSocketClientclient = newEmptyClient(newURI("ws://localhost:8887"));
client.connect();
}
}

To connect to a server with a normal signed certificate, you can do it this way as well!

ExampleClientc = newExampleClient( newURI( "wss://echo.websocket.org" ) )

If you are using a self signed certificate, take a look at the SSLClientExample.java.
